The side room had no lights on.
Thin moonlight filtered through the window, like blades, stabbing densely into me.
I was the second child, and a girl.
It seemed like an original sin carved into my bones.
That night, Mom’s face was swollen, and she limped.
I cried and said sorry to her.
Sorry, I’m not a boy.
Sorry, for making you give birth to me.
Mom stroked my head, sighed deeply: “If only I had lots of money…”
What if she had lots of money?
She didn’t say.
Dad and Mom’s relationship reached an impasse, and my older sister became increasingly hostile toward me.
I lived in constant remorse all day, and could only become more obedient and sensible, silently taking on almost all the housework.
Over a month later, a turning point came.
Mom suddenly vomited during a meal.
She was pregnant.
Dad’s spirit immediately returned. Every day he would touch Mom’s belly and call out: “Good son.”
Mom was also full of hope: “This time, we must give you a little brother.”
At that time, the family planning policy was strict. The women’s director’s eyes were closely watching the bellies of every woman of childbearing age in the village.
Mom said that earlier, Sixth Aunt was over eight months pregnant. After being discovered, she was dragged away and given an injection.
When the baby was born, it was still moving, but the people from the Family Planning Office stuffed it into a plastic bag and threw it into the river overnight.
Dad and Mom warned my sister and me to keep it strictly secret, and not to let a word slip.
This time, Dad learned his lesson. When the time came, he couldn’t wait to find an illegal clinic for a scan.
It was a boy!
That day when he came back, he drank half a catty of liquor and excitedly shouted: “Heaven has eyes! I, Hu Liang, am going to have a son too!”
“Let’s see who dares say my line will end!”
Mom, terrified, quickly covered his mouth: “Keep your voice down, don’t let others hear.”
Yes.
In the countryside, there were plenty of people brimming with a sense of justice and eager to report.
I longed for my little brother to come out more than anyone.
A few days later, my sister was playing games with her friends. A boy who lost said angrily: “What’s the use of you winning? You don’t have a little brother, your family has no son.”
“Sooner or later, you’ll marry out.”
My sister couldn’t stand it and shouted: “Who said that? I have a little brother, in Mom’s belly.”
Not long after, the women’s director caught wind of it and brought people to our home, wanting to take Mom for a “checkup.”
Dad stood at the door with a hoe: “Yang Baiqiang, if you dare take my wife away today, tomorrow I’ll use this hoe to dig your two children to death.”
“You have your own son and daughter, but you want to cut off others’ lineage. You’ve done so many wicked things. Aren’t you afraid of retribution?”
The women’s director stiffened her neck: “I’m carrying out national policy.”
“Your refusal to cooperate is against the law. I can send you to jail.”
Both sides were deadlocked, neither willing to back down.
Seeing that the other party had superior numbers and were about to take Mom away, Dad suddenly pointed at me and roared: “Who says I violated the policy? Second Sister isn’t my daughter!”
